Which Performance Triggered the Reactions
The reactions were triggered by Wynonna Judd’s live performance at the 2023 CMA Awards.
This appearance stood out because it was brief, highly visible, and aired to a large audience.

Why Was She Holding Onto Her Duet Partner?
She held onto her duet partner for stability and reassurance, according to her own explanation.
This detail became a central talking point.
-
Interpreted as physical support
-
Later explained as managing nerves
-
Context clarified after the broadcast
